Can A Shower Help Fever. If you're looking to reduce a fever or break a fever, otc medications and comfort measures can cool a high temperature down. A fever is a common sign of illness, but that's not necessarily a bad thing. A shower can help regulate your body temperature and provide temporary relief from the discomfort caused by a fever. You can break a fever by getting plenty of rest, drinking fluids, using blankets if you have shivers or an ice pack if you’re too hot, and by taking medications like acetaminophen or ibuprofen.
